WNBA players against the Blue
For their first match, Marie-Eve Paget, Migna Touré, Soana Lucet and Laëticia Guapo face the United States. Check-ball at 1:05 p.m. They will notably have to padlock Allisha Gray, Dallas player in the WNBA and MVP of the preparation tournament in Voiron last week, but also the double All-Star WNBA Stefanie Dolson inside. As for the Blues on Wednesday, the second match against Uruguay (at 3.10 p.m.) seems much more accessible.
